Boar is built on trust, consent, and mutual respect. These guidelines help keep the community safe and comfortable for everyone.
Be Clear and Honest
- Share accurate information about your trip or request
- Be upfront about what you can carry or what you need help with
- Communicate clearly and respectfully
You are always in control
- You decide who you respond to and whether you want to proceed
- You are never obligated to carry anything
- You can stop communication or block someone at any time
Respect boundaries
- Agree on timing and meeting points together
- Do not pressure others to proceed
- Respect changes of mind — they are allowed
Safety first
- Only carry items you are comfortable with and legally allowed to transport
- Do not accept prohibited or unsafe items
- Meet in public places when possible
Be kind
- Treat others with respect and patience
- Harassment, discrimination, or inappropriate behavior are not tolerated
These community rules are a starting point and may evolve as Boar grows.
